Method

Burger Preparation

  1. 1

    Prepare Ingredients

    Wash and slice the tomato and onion into thin rings. Shred the iceberg lettuce and set aside.

  2. 2

    Form the Patties

    In a mixing bowl, take the ground beef and form it into 4 equal patties. Season with salt and pepper to taste.

  3. 3

    Cook the Patties

    Preheat a grill or skillet over medium-high heat. Cook the patties for about 4-5 minutes on each side, or until they reach your desired doneness. During the last minute of cooking, place a slice of cheddar cheese on each patty to melt.

  4. 4

    Assemble the Burgers

    Toast the burger buns if desired. On the bottom half of each bun, spread 1 tablespoon of Bones burger sauce, followed by the cooked patty with melted cheese, shredded lettuce, tomato slices, onion rings, and a drizzle of yellow mustard. Top with the other half of the bun.

French Fries Preparation

  1. 5

    Heat Oil

    In a large skillet or deep fryer, heat the vegetable oil over medium heat until it reaches 350°F (175°C).

  2. 6

    Cook Fries

    Carefully add the frozen French fries to the hot oil in batches. Fry until golden brown and crispy, about 4-6 minutes. Remove with a slotted spoon and drain on paper towels.

  3. 7

    Season Fries

    Sprinkle with salt while fries are still hot to taste.
